What is Roof Pressure Washing?

Roof pressure washing involves using high-pressure water to remove dirt, debris, moss, algae, and other contaminants from the surface of your roof. This method uses a power washer, which forces water through a nozzle at high speed to clean the roof quickly and effectively. It’s often used on roofs with significant debris buildup, especially when tough stains or moss are involved.

Why Choose Roof Pressure Washing?

  • Effectiveness: Roof pressure washing is ideal for removing stubborn dirt and buildup that’s been sitting on the roof for a long time.

  • Quick Results: Because of the high pressure used, roof pressure washing can clean large areas in a short amount of time.

  • Ideal for Hard Surfaces: It works well on roofs that are made from durable materials like metal or concrete, where higher pressure is less likely to cause damage.

However, it’s important to note that roof pressure washing is not always suitable for every roof. Too much pressure can cause damage, especially on more delicate roof types like asphalt shingles or tiles. If the pressure is too high, it can loosen shingles, cause leaks, or even break roofing materials.

What is Soft Washing?

Soft washing is a gentler alternative to roof pressure washing. Instead of using high pressure, this method relies on low-pressure water combined with eco-friendly cleaning solutions that break down dirt, algae, and moss. The solutions are designed to kill bacteria, mold, and algae at the root, ensuring that the problem doesn’t return quickly.

Why Choose Soft Washing?

  • Safe for Delicate Roofs: Soft washing is perfect for roofs with delicate materials such as asphalt shingles or clay tiles, which can be easily damaged by high-pressure water.

  • Longer-Lasting Results: The cleaning solutions used in soft washing kill algae and moss at their root, making it less likely for them to return in the near future.

  • Gentle and Effective: Soft washing removes contaminants without damaging your roof, giving it a fresh, clean look without the risk of harm.

While soft washing may take longer than pressure washing, its gentleness ensures that your roof is protected. This method is especially beneficial for homeowners with roofs that need a thorough yet delicate cleaning.

Roof Pressure Washing vs. Soft Washing: Which One Is Right for You?

The choice between roof pressure washing and soft washing largely depends on the condition and material of your roof. Understanding which method is best for your home can save you from unnecessary damage and ensure that your roof stays in great shape for years to come.

Consider Roof Pressure Washing If:

  • Your roof is made from durable materials like metal, concrete, or slate that can withstand high pressure.

  • You have significant debris buildup, moss, or algae that need to be removed quickly.

  • You need a fast solution to improve your roof’s appearance.

Consider Soft Washing If:

  • Your roof has delicate materials, such as asphalt shingles or clay tiles, that could be damaged by high-pressure water.

  • You want a longer-lasting clean, as soft washing kills algae and moss at their roots.

  • You are looking for a gentle yet effective solution to maintain the health of your roof without causing harm.
